Buntin Name Meaning

Scottish: variant of Bunting .

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Buntin family from?

You can see how Buntin families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Buntin family name was found in the USA, the UK, Canada, and Scotland between 1840 and 1920. The most Buntin families were found in USA in 1880. In 1911 there were 13 Buntin families living in Ontario. This was about 59% of all the recorded Buntin's in Canada. Ontario had the highest population of Buntin families in 1911.
